About

Icones Plantarum Selectarum Horti Regii Botanici Berolinensis cum Descriptionibus et Colendi Ratione is a book written by Heinrich Friedrich Link and Friedrich Otto, and published in 1820. The book is a collection of illustrations and descriptions of select plant species cultivated in the Royal Botanic Garden of Berlin.

The book includes hand-colored lithographs, depicting various plant species from different parts of the world. The illustrations were created by artists Friedrich Guimpel, Carl Röthig, P. Haas, and Meno Haas, and are accompanied by detailed descriptions of the plants, including their scientific names, habitat, and cultivation requirements.

The Royal Botanic Garden of Berlin, also known as the Berlin-Dahlem Botanical Garden and Botanical Museum, is one of the largest and most diverse botanical gardens in the world. The garden was founded in 1679 and is home to over 22,000 plant species, many of which are rare and endangered.
